MS Supreme Court Reverses MS Court of Appeals and Reinstates Dismissal of Defendant

The Mississippi Supreme Court reversed the judgment of the Mississippi Court of Appeals and reinstated the Jackson County Circuit Courts’ dismissal of Defendant based on the fact that the Complaint was filed outside the limitations period.  The Court also reinstated the dismissal of a second action finding that the filing of a second complaint violated the long-standing prohibition on claim splitting.  Carpenter v. Kenneth Thompson Builder, Inc. et. al., 2014 Miss. LEXIS 421 (Miss. Aug. 21, 2014)
